    Situationer: How the US stabilisation fund could help Pakistan

    Pakistan has requested a $10 billion Exchange Stabilisation Support Facility from the US Treasury to address external financing pressures, including foreign exchange reserves and debt obligations. The US Treasury’s Exchange Stabilisation Fund has historically supported economies like Mexico and Argentina. An IMF economist noted the facility could provide liquidity but emphasized the need for structural reforms.

    Here come the dollars

    Pakistan's government is seeking a $10 billion swap line from the US Exchange Stabilisation Fund and has engaged in financial transactions with the UAE and Saudi Arabia to inject dollars into the economy. The country secured a credit rating upgrade from Standard & Poor’s and is negotiating a $6.7 billion oil facility with Saudi Arabia.

    Aurangzeb seeks $10bn support facility from US

    Finance Minister Muhammad Aurangzeb requested a $10 billion Exchange Stabilisation Support Facility from US Treasury Secretary Scott Bessent to strengthen Pakistan's economy. The US Treasury declined to comment, but diplomatic sources suggested the Trump administration may support the request to bolster economic engagement.
